2788679 Marcus Furius Camillus, Roman soldier and statesman (engraving) by Vanderbank, John (1694-1739) (after); Private Collection; (add.info.: Marcus Furius Camillus (c446-365 BC), Roman soldier and statesman. Illustration for Plutarchs Lives (Jacob Tonson, 1703).); © Look and Learn
